K65C/K75C/K95C
Maintenance points
1 Engine
1.1 Maintenance according to manufacturer's regulations
1.2 Dry air filter system
Activate dust removal valve
Check maintenance display
1.3
Replace filter element if maintenance display is red
2 Axles / distribution gear
2.1 Check oil level in front axle
2.2 Change oil in front axle
2.3 Check oil level in rear axle with
distribution gear
2.4 Change oil in rear axle with
distribution gear
2.5 Check oil level in planetary gear
2.6 Change oil in planetary gear
3 Axles / cardan shaft / articulated pendulum joint
3.1 Check fastening of axles (385 Nm)
3.2 Check fastening of cardan shaft (49 Nm)
4 Wheels and tires
4.1 Check air pressure
4.2 Check fastening of wheel nuts (440 Nm)
5 Hydraulic system
5.1 Oil level check (view glass)
5.2 Oil change
5.3
Replace filter inserts, observe electr. control lamp
5.4 Check and clean hydraulic oil cooler
6 Lubrication points (indicated in red)
7 Battery
7.1 Visual check
8 Brake system
8.1 Service and parking brake:
functional and visual check before starting work
8.2
Service brake: check brake lining, adjust if necessary
8.3
Service brake: visually check compensation reservoir
8.4
Parking brake: check brake lining, adjust if necessary
9 Lighting system / fresh air filter
9.1 Functional check before starting work
9.2 Check fresh air filter

Item Designation Specification Viscosity Amount
1 Motor oil MIL-L-2104 C = API-CD acc. to manufacturer
ca. 10 l with oil lfilter
2.2 Gear oil MIL-L-2105 D = API-GL5-6-LS SAE 85 W 90-LS ca. 7.7 l
with LS additive
2.4 Gear oil MIL-L-2105 D = API-GL5-6-LS SAE 85 W 90
ca. 8.0 l (20 km/h)
with LS additive
ca. 9.5 l (30 km/h)
2.6 Gear oil MIL-L-2105 D = API-GL5-6 SAE 85 W 90 ca. 2 x 0.7 l each
5.2 Hydraulic oil DIN 51524 - HVLP 46 ISO VG 46, VI > 180 ca. 100 l
6
Multi-purpose grease
DIN 51825 - K2K as required
7 Distilled water as required
8 Brake fluid DIN 51524 - HVLP 46 ISO VG 46, VI > 180 as required

Lubrication points (indicated in red)
Lubricate glide points as required and always
after cleaning using multi-purpose grease acc. to
DIN 51825 KSK.
Oil lubrication points
Lubricate joints and toggle levers every
50
operating hours with engine oil MIL-L-2104 C.
Optional equipment: biodegradable hydraulic oil
Ester-based synthetic hydraulic oil,
viscosity class ISO VG 46 VI > 180
